In the world of sports, especially in equestrian events, the term ponied refers to a specific technique used by riders when they lead their ponies. To be ponied means that a pony is being led or guided by a rider on another horse, allowing for training and practice in a controlled environment. This method is particularly useful for young or inexperienced ponies who are still learning how to behave under saddle. The rider on the horse will usually walk alongside the pony, providing guidance and support as the pony learns to trust both the rider and the horse. The importance of being ponied cannot be overstated. It serves as a bridge between ground work and riding. When a pony is ponied, it gets accustomed to the presence of a rider and another horse, which helps to build confidence. This technique is often employed during the early stages of training, where the focus is on establishing a good relationship between the pony and the rider. In addition to building trust, being ponied allows for socialization among ponies and horses. They learn to interact with one another, which is crucial for their development as both athletes and companions. The experience of being ponied can help reduce anxiety in young ponies, making them more comfortable when it comes time for them to be ridden independently. Moreover, the rider who ponied the pony also benefits from this practice. It enhances their skills in handling and communicating with the pony while reinforcing their leadership role.
